A cashback offer is a promotion where a casino returns a percentage of your losses over a specified period. This can help soften the blow of losing bets and provide you with additional funds to play with. Typically, these offers range from 5% to 25% of your net losses. How Does the Cashback Calculation Work? The calculation for cashback is straightforward. If you lose \u00a3200 in a week and the casino offers a 10% cashback, you receive \u00a320 back. The key factors to understand are: Percentage Rate: The percentage of losses returned varies by casino and promotion. Net Losses: Only losses after bonuses and winnings count towards cashback. Timeframe: Cashback is usually calculated weekly or monthly. What Are Common Wagering Requirements for Cashback Offers? While cashback seems straightforward, understanding the associated wagering requirements is crucial. Many casinos impose a requirement that you must wager your cashback a certain number of times before you can withdraw it. For instance: If the wagering requirement is 35x and you receive \u00a320 cashback, you would need to wager \u00a3700 (\u00a320 x 35) before you can cash out.
